AI × Excel 活用ガイド|業務効率化の最前線
はじめに
近年、AI技術の発展によって、業務効率化の可能性が大きく広がっています。特に、ビジネスの現場で多くの人が使うExcelにAIを組み合わせることで、手作業で行っていたデータ整理や分析を劇的に効率化できます。
Excelは強力な表計算ソフトですが、手作業でのデータ入力や関数の作成、レポート作成には時間がかかることも多いですよね。そこでAIを活用すると、繰り返し作業の自動化やデータ分析の高度化が可能になり、ミスを減らしながら作業の質を向上させることができます。
では、具体的にどのような業務でAIとExcelを組み合わせると効果的なのかを見ていきましょう。
AIを活用したExcel業務の自動化とは?
Excelの作業をAIで効率化する方法を理解するために、まずAIとRPA(ロボティック・プロセス・オートメーション)の違いを押さえておきましょう。
AIとRPAの違い
RPAは、ルールに従って決められた作業を自動化する技術です。例えば、特定のフォーマットに基づいたデータ入力や、定型的なレポート作成を自動化するのが得意です。一方、AIはパターン認識や予測を得意としており、未整理のデータを分析したり、最適な関数を提案したりすることが可能です。
つまり、RPAは「決まった手順を高速でこなす」ことに向いており、AIは「考えて最適な方法を導き出す」ことができるという違いがあります。Excelの業務では、RPAとAIを組み合わせることで、より高度な自動化が実現できます。
Excelの作業をAIで効率化する仕組み
AIをExcelに組み込む方法はいくつかありますが、代表的なものは以下の3つです。
- Microsoft CopilotのようなAIアシスタントを活用する
→ Excelに直接組み込まれたAI機能を使い、データ分析や関数作成を支援してもらう。 - Power Automateを使って作業フローを自動化する
→ 繰り返しの作業(ファイルの更新・データ整理など)を自動化できる。 - PythonやChatGPTを活用し、より高度なデータ分析やマクロ作成を行う
→ AIによるデータ解析や予測、複雑なマクロの自動生成が可能になる。
これらの技術を活用すれば、Excel業務をよりスムーズに進めることができます。
AIを活用したExcelの具体的な活用方法
ここからは、具体的な業務の中でAIをどのように活用できるのかを詳しく解説していきます。
1. データ整理・クリーニング
AIによるデータの分類・重複削除
Excelを使って大量のデータを扱う際、重複データの整理や分類作業は非常に時間がかかることがあります。AIを活用すると、データの傾向を分析しながら自動で重複を削除したり、カテゴリごとに分類したりすることが可能です。
欠損値の自動補完
データに抜けがあると、正確な分析が難しくなります。AIを活用すれば、他のデータとの関連性をもとに、適切な値を自動で補完することができます。例えば、過去の売上データを基に、欠損している日付の売上を予測して補完するといった使い方ができます。
2. 関数やマクロの自動生成
ChatGPTなどのAIで関数・マクロを作成
関数やマクロの作成は、初心者にとって難しい作業ですが、ChatGPTのようなAIを活用すれば、簡単な指示を入力するだけで適切なExcel関数やVBAコードを生成できます。
VBAコードの最適化
既存のVBAコードが複雑すぎる場合、AIを使ってリファクタリング(コードの整理・最適化)を行うこともできます。これにより、処理速度の向上やバグの削減が期待できます。
3. データ分析と予測
AIを活用した売上予測
過去の売上データをAIに学習させることで、将来の売上予測が可能になります。ExcelのForecast関数やPythonの機械学習ライブラリと連携することで、より精度の高い予測を実現できます。
自然言語処理でテキストデータ分析
顧客のレビューや問い合わせデータを分析し、傾向を把握するのもAIの得意分野です。例えば、AIが感情分析を行い、ポジティブなレビューとネガティブなレビューを自動で分類することができます。
4. グラフ・レポートの自動作成
AIで視覚的なデータ可視化
データの傾向を把握するためには、適切なグラフを作成することが重要です。AIを活用すれば、データの内容に応じた最適なグラフを自動で提案・作成してくれます。
自動レポート生成ツールの活用
例えば、Microsoft Copilotを使えば、データをもとに自動でレポートを作成し、分析結果を分かりやすくまとめることができます。
AIとExcelを連携させるツール紹介
- Microsoft Copilot(Excelに組み込まれたAIアシスタント)
- Power Automate(作業フローの自動化)
- Pythonライブラリ(Pandas, Scikit-learn)(高度なデータ分析)
AIを活用したExcel業務の導入ステップ
- 小規模なタスクから試す
- まずは、Excel関数の自動生成やデータ整理など、簡単な作業からAIを導入するのがおすすめです。
- AIツールの選び方
- Excelに組み込まれたAI機能を使うか、外部のAIツールと連携するかを検討しましょう。
- 社内での導入・教育方法
- 社員にAIの活用方法を学んでもらい、業務の中で活かせるようにサポートすることが重要です。
AI × Excelの未来と可能性
今後、AI技術の進化によって、Excelの作業はさらに効率化されるでしょう。特に、自動化の精度向上や、より直感的な操作が可能になることが期待されています。
まとめ
AIを活用することで、Excel業務の負担を大幅に減らし、生産性を向上させることができます。まずは身近なタスクから試し、徐々にAIの活用範囲を広げていくのが成功のポイントです。あなたの業務にも、ぜひAIを取り入れてみてはいかがでしょうか?